Before tagging, run the pagination conformance suite against both cursor and offset modes; a failure there blocks the release. Tags are signed, and downstream mirrors verify signatures before syncing, so never tag from an unverified machine. Keep the changelog entry explicit about any cursor encoding changes. Maintainers cutting a release should verify artifacts against the project signing key, reproduced below.

deploy key for kajep-bawig: bky9_APVW7kgHb

## Service account: tilefetch-prefetcher

The Cartavern map-tile prefetcher runs nightly under this service account, warming the tile cache for regions flagged by support tickets. It only reads tile metadata and writes to the cache bucket; it cannot modify source maps. When re-provisioning the account, supply the internal tile API key, shown immediately below.

API key for bawep-tafog: vxb7-wWnBRT0

Ticket: Config drift — GiftNote receipt mailer

For the weekly sync: the donation-receipt mailer (GiftNote) in prod has drifted from what's in the repo. Someone hand-edited retry counts and the send window during the year-end rush and never backported the change. Result: staging sends receipts immediately while prod batches them hourly, which confused QA last week. Proposal: adopt the prod values as canonical, commit them, and re-enable the drift alarm. For reference, the current live values on prod are listed below.

config for baduf-yajep:
[druax]
host = druax.qorvelsys.corp
user = druax_svc
database = druax_prod

## Approvals: Build Agent Clock Skew

Quick one for the weekly sync — the Tindervale build agents drifted up to 40 seconds apart last sprint, which broke artifact timestamp checks. NTP config fix is ready, but changes to agent base images need approval before rollout. The approver for this change is listed below.

approver of tawip-bagap = Holdor Silath

Subject: Webhook retry semantics for the Lanternhook 4.2 cut

Team — before we tag Lanternhook 4.2, please confirm the new retry behavior: exponential backoff caps at six attempts, and deliveries are marked dead-lettered rather than silently dropped. Priya's change also dedupes on delivery ID, so downstream consumers in Ostermill won't see doubles. The candidate build passed the full replay suite; its trace token follows.

pipeline stamp: htk21_cc68b8e00e3cb5ca75ae8